[0001] The utility model belongs to the technical field of waste heat utilization device, especially relates to a waste heat utilization device for rotary kiln incineration solid waste. BACKGROUND
[0002] A large amount of tail gas is generated in the process of using the rotary kiln to incinerate and treat solid waste, the tail gas contains dust and harmful substances, and contains a large amount of waste heat that can be recycled.
[0003] In the prior art, such as a calcination rotary kiln tail gas waste heat recovery and utilization device disclosed by Chinese patent (CN219121036U), the rotary kiln tail is connected with the front section of the tail gas flue, the front section of the tail gas flue is connected with the electric dust collector, the exhaust port of the electric dust collector is connected with the air heat exchanger through the rear section of the tail gas flue, the air inlet of the air heat exchanger is connected with the air filter, and the air outlet of the air heat exchanger is connected with the tail gas flue; the other exhaust port of the air heat exchanger is connected with the hot air fan through the hot air recovery pipe, and the air inlet of the hot air fan is connected with the air inlet pipe through the hot air pipe. The air heat exchanger is arranged after the electric dust collector, so that the heat is recovered to the maximum extent, and the water consumption for subsequent tail gas cooling is reduced. By exchanging heat between the cold air and the high-temperature tail gas at the kiln tail, the combustion efficiency of natural gas in the burner is improved, the natural gas consumption is reduced, and the rotary kiln heat energy utilization efficiency is high.
[0004] This mode has the following defects: 1. The device uses electric dust collection, which consumes a large amount of electricity in the dust removal step, resulting in increased energy consumption of the device; 2. The device does not have a tail gas treatment mechanism before entering the heat exchanger, increasing the risk of safety accidents caused by leakage of harmful substances in the tail gas; 3. In actual use, the tail gas can be used for recycling waste heat for multiple uses, and the corresponding tail gas shunt pipeline is also increased, and the flow requirements of different pipelines for tail gas are different, and the device lacks a corresponding adjusting and distributing mechanism to distribute the tail gas flow according to the demand of the heat exchange equipment, so that the application range of the device is limited.

[0047] The working principle of the utility model is as follows:
[0048] The tail gas enters the cloth bag dust removal device 4 through the tail gas pipeline 1, and after cloth bag dust removal, enters the spray tank 6 upward through the pipeline, when the cloth bag dust removal device 4 runs for a period of time, the dust on the dust cloth bag 24 increases and needs to be cleaned in time to ensure the dust removal efficiency, the operator can control the bypass air pipe 13 to be opened, so that the tail gas is divided into a section and then flows into the cloth bag dust removal device 4 through the bypass air pipe 13, in the process, the tail gas drives the wind wheel 15 to rotate in the wind cavity 14, so that the transmission wheel a16 drives the transmission wheel b17 to rotate to provide power for the vibration mechanism 3;
[0049] The transmission wheel b17 drives the single-sided gear 18 to rotate, drives the rack 19 in the up-down direction of the single-sided gear 18 to slide to the left and right sides, the rack 19 slides in the sliding groove 20, so that the limiting clamp 21 can push the stop block 23 to make the sliding plate drive the mounting plate 25 of the dust cloth bag 24 to slide in the horizontal direction, in the process of rotation of the single-sided gear 18, the up-down rack 19 drives the sliding plate to reciprocate, so that the dust in the cloth bag dust removal device 4 is vibrated and falls off, in the process, no additional power is consumed except the valve control, through cloth bag dust removal and air vibration dust removal, the dust removal effect is increased while the energy consumption is reduced;
[0050] After the exhaust gas enters the spray tank 6, it first goes down to the mixing chamber 28 of the spray tank 6. Since the spray agent sprayed from the spray mechanism above accumulates in the spray chamber 29, and the pipeline entering the spray chamber 29 is below the liquid level, the exhaust gas containing harmful gas first enters the liquid for the first step of treatment, and then is mixed and discharged upward through the hole of the mixing plate 27 into the spray chamber 29. In the process, the liquid sprayed by the spray chamber 29 is mixed downward with the upward gas for the second step of treatment. Finally, the exhaust gas is treated in the spray chamber 29. The cylinder 31 is rotated on the mounting seat 33 driven by the driving motor 30 to spray the agent, and the spray pipe 34 in the cylinder 31 is added with the agent sprayed by the nozzle 32 to remove the harmful gas in the exhaust gas for the third step of treatment. Then the exhaust gas is discharged from the upper exhaust pipe 8. In the process, the treatment water generated is controlled and adjusted by the liquid level meter 5 and the blowdown pipe 7 to ensure that the water level is located between the mixing plate 27 and the outlet of the pipeline of the spray tank 6. In this way, the harmful gas in the exhaust gas is removed through the three-step treatment steps to ensure the safety of the exhaust gas in the waste heat recycling equipment and reduce the risk of safety accidents caused by exhaust gas leakage.
[0051] The exhaust gas after dust removal and removal of harmful substances is discharged through the exhaust pipe 8, the outlet flow is monitored by the flow meter a9, and the flow is distributed to different heat-using equipment through the flow dividing air valve 12. Here, it can be respectively introduced into the solid waste drying device and the preheater to recycle the waste heat, or one of the pipelines can be connected to the heat exchanger to heat the agent at the front end of the spray pipe 34 to reduce the temperature difference between the spray agent and the exhaust gas and reduce the heat loss of the agent in the spray treatment process. The flow meters b10 and c11 are used to monitor the air pipe flow in the pipeline after the flow dividing air valve 12 divides the flow. After the flow data is fed back to the workshop control cabinet, the control cabinet controls the electric actuator 36 on the flow dividing air valve 12 to control the rotation of the valve body 37, which changes the inlet cross-sectional area of the pipelines at both ends to automatically control the air flow introduced into different heat-using equipment, thereby increasing the use range of the device.
